Problem

Existing liquid crystal display (LCD) backlight modules using quantum dots florescent powder face high costs and fragility issues, particularly in large-size displays, due to the need for extensive and uniform coating of quantum dots material and the complexity of manufacturing quantum dots florescent powder glass tubes, which limits flexibility and universality.

Innovation Solution

A backlight module design featuring a quantum bar fixed by latching members on a middle frame and a back plate, with reflective layers to enhance light coupling efficiency, reducing manufacturing complexity and cost, and eliminating the risk of the quantum dots florescent powder glass tube breaking.

A backlight module includes a back plate having a side wall, a light guide plate disposed on the back plate and having a light incident surface, a light source disposed on the sidewall and adjacent to the light incident surface, a middle frame overlying the light guide plate and the light source, a first latching member disposed on a side of the middle frame facing toward the back plate and having a first groove, a second latching member disposed on a side of the back plate facing toward the middle frame and having a second groove, and a quantum bar, one end of which is latched in the first groove and the other end is latched in the second groove. The present invention also provides a LCD including the backlight module. The fixing manner of the quantum bar is simple and the cost is reduced.
